922160 — Fire Protection
Description
This industry comprises government establishments primarily engaged in firefighting and other related fire protection activities. Government establishments providing combined fire protection and ambulance or rescue services are classified in this industry (as defined in the official U.S. Census Bureau 2022 NAICS Manual).

Legacy SIC Concordance
Trace the historical mapping chain from the 1987 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) to the modern 2022 NAICS code format.
- SIC 9224 - Fire Protection (via SIC1987:9224→NAICS1997:92216→2002:922160→2007:922160→2012:922160→2017:922160→2022:922160)

What is the legacy SIC equivalent for NAICS 922160? ▾
According to official Census Bureau concordance tables, NAICS code 922160 (Fire Protection) maps to legacy 1987 Standard Industrial Classification (SIC) codes: 9224 - Fire Protection.
